Today on America in the Morning

Supreme Court RulingsJohn Stolnis reports from Washington as the Supreme Court hands President Trump setbacks on elections and the Federal Reserve, while delivering a victory on one aspect of executive power.

Drone Strike Near JFKEd Donahue reports after a JetBlue pilot says the aircraft struck a drone while approaching New York's JFK Airport for landing.

Nancy Pelosi InstituteUC Berkeley is establishing the Nancy Pelosi Institute to study the challenges facing democracy. Marcela Sanchez reports.

Alex Murdaugh RetrialAlex Murdaugh's legal saga continues as he appears in court in an orange jumpsuit ahead of a hearing on his murder retrial. Lisa Dwyer reports.

Tuesday BusinessJessica Eddinger reports on Federal Reserve Governor Lisa Cook's employment outlook and the latest business news.

NBA Gambling ScandalFormer NBA players Malik Beasley and Ed Davis are the latest to face charges in a growing gambling investigation. Mike Hempen reports.

World Cup Visitors Discover American CuisineMany international World Cup visitors are praising American food, with one familiar condiment becoming an unexpected favorite. Rich Johnson reports.

Second HalfTrump Responds to Supreme Court RulingJohn Stolnis reports from Washington as President Trump touts the importance of the SAVE America Act following the Supreme Court's ruling against his effort to restrict mail-in ballots.

The Tale of Two Dan SullivansAn unusual Alaska Senate race will feature two candidates with the exact same name after the state's highest court ruled both can appear on the primary ballot. Jennifer King reports.

Missing Venezuelan DeporteesMore than 100 Venezuelans deported from the United States just before last week's earthquakes remain unaccounted for. Lisa Dwyer reports.

Supreme Court Term Wrap-UpSagar Meghani recaps the Supreme Court's major rulings, including significant victories and setbacks for President Trump.

Europe's Record HeatKaren Chammas reports that extreme heat across Europe has overwhelmed Paris mortuaries and left grieving families waiting for funeral arrangements.

Princess Catherine's Mountain ChallengePrincess Catherine has completed the United Kingdom's Three Peaks Challenge. Kevin Carr reports.

Growing Opposition to Data CentersAs data centers continue expanding nationwide, community groups and environmental advocates are raising concerns over their impact on neighborhoods, energy use, and water resources. Chuck Palm reports.

Deion Sanders' Health UpdateA year after bladder cancer surgery, football legend Deion Sanders says he considers himself cancer-free.

SportsRobert Workman has the latest World Cup action and the day's sports headlines.

New Mexico Eyes DEA LawsuitNew Mexico's governor says the state could seek billions of dollars in damages after DEA agents knowingly allowed fentanyl shipments to reach the streets. Jennifer King reports.
